Abstract:

The invention relates to the optical channel selection device based on the address control and belongs to the technical area of the optical channel selection, its features are as follows: optical division device which divides the optical packets into two channels; the photoelectrical conversion device converts one channel of the optical packet outputted by the optical division device into the telegraph and corresponding clock signals; channel selection logic control module extracts the address from the received telegraph and generates the control signals of all optical channels according to the address mapping relation of this device; the photoelectrical synchronization device receives another channel of optical packet of the optical division device and synchronizes the optical packet with the control signals entering into the optical channel via controlling the length of the optical fiber; the optical channel selection module is controlled by the control signals generated by the channel selection control module, when this address does not belong to the port of the current channel, the optical signals is refracted to other sites, otherwise, the optical signals smoothly pass. The invention can save the carrier wavelength resources, avoid the data error, is simple in structure and quick in channel selection.
